The Paper presented at the Regional Conference on "Development Management in Africa: Thirty Years of Experience, Emerging Challenges and Future Priorities11 organized by UN-ECA, Africa Hall, Addis Ababa 8-12 March 1993.
The paper highlights some of the challenges facing technical assistance in Africa today, trace the evolution of the CFTC, discuss the arrangement for managing the Fund and present an outline of the Fund's activities including its involvement in the African Region of the Commonwealth and the major functions that accompanied major policy changes that were introduced since its inception. The paper then presents an assessment of the CFTC approach to technical assistance management and concludes by examining some of the emerging challenges facing the CFTC in the 1990's and beyond.
